Barbara E Anderson 1932 - 2012

Barbara E Anderson was born on October 6, 1932, and died at age 79 years old on April 1, 2012. Barbara Anderson was buried at Ft. Snelling National Cemetery Section CC1 Row 5 Site 69D 7601 34th Avenue, South, in Minneapolis, Mn. Family, friend, or fan, this family history biography is for you to remember Barbara E Anderson.
